Package com.day.cq.dam.api.s7dam.config
Interface YouTubeConfiguration
-
public interface YouTubeConfigurationYouTube configuration
-
-
Field Summary
Fields Modifier and Type Field Description static java.lang.StringPROPERTY_APPLICATION_NAMEstatic java.lang.StringPROPERTY_JSON_CONFIG_VALUE
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description ResourcecreateChannel(java.lang.String name, java.lang.String title, java.lang.String description)java.lang.StringgetApplicationName()YouTubeChannelConfiggetChannel(java.lang.String name)java.util.ArrayList<Resource>getChannelsAsResources()java.util.ArrayList<YouTubeChannelConfig>getChannelsAsYouTubeChannelConfigs()ResourcegetConfigResourceNode()java.lang.StringgetJSONConfigValue()
-
-
-
Field Detail
-
PROPERTY_JSON_CONFIG_VALUE
static final java.lang.String PROPERTY_JSON_CONFIG_VALUE
- See Also:
- Constant Field Values
-
PROPERTY_APPLICATION_NAME
static final java.lang.String PROPERTY_APPLICATION_NAME
- See Also:
- Constant Field Values
-
-
Method Detail
-
getApplicationName
java.lang.String getApplicationName()
-
getJSONConfigValue
java.lang.String getJSONConfigValue()
-
getConfigResourceNode
Resource getConfigResourceNode()
-
getChannelsAsResources
java.util.ArrayList<Resource> getChannelsAsResources()
-
getChannelsAsYouTubeChannelConfigs
java.util.ArrayList<YouTubeChannelConfig> getChannelsAsYouTubeChannelConfigs()
-
createChannel
Resource createChannel(java.lang.String name, java.lang.String title, java.lang.String description) throws java.lang.Exception
- Throws:
java.lang.Exception
-
getChannel
YouTubeChannelConfig getChannel(java.lang.String name)
-
-